About James Thrasher
James Thrasher is a scholar working on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, Surgery, Molecular Biology, Genetics and Pharmacology, having authored 20 papers that have together received 623 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pancreatic function and diabetes (10 papers), Diabetes Management and Research (9 papers), Diabetes Treatment and Management (9 papers), Metabolism, Diabetes, and Cancer (7 papers), Diabetes and associated disorders (6 papers),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(3 papers), Pharmacology and Obesity Treatment (3 papers) and Hyperglycemia and glycemic control in critically ill and hospitalized patients (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(469 citations), Pharmacology (112 citations), Molecular Biology (301 citations), Surgery (181 citations) and Cancer Research (52 citations). James Thrasher has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Desirée Thielke, Robert S. Busch, Ingrid Holst, Vincent Woo, Bernard Zinman, Bernhard Ludvik, Vaishali Bhosekar, Athena Philis‐Tsimikas, George Dunaway and M D Cooper. Their work appears in journals such as Diabetes Technology & Therapeutics, Journal of Diabetes Science and Technology, Journal of Biological Chemistry, Endocrine Practice and The American Journal of Medicine.
